如何使用 GitHub 生成网页:从入门到精通

在这个数字化时代,网页的创建变得越来越简单。借助 GitHub 这样的开源平台,用户可以轻松地创建和托管自己的网页,尤其是通过 GitHub Pages 功能。本文将深入探讨如何使用 GitHub 生成网页,涵盖基本概念、操作步骤、最佳实践以及常见问题解答。

什么是 GitHub Pages?

GitHub Pages 是 GitHub 提供的一项服务,允许用户将自己的 GitHub 存储库中的内容转化为静态网页。这些网页可以用于个人博客、项目展示、文档等。

GitHub Pages 的优势

  • 免费托管:GitHub Pages 提供免费的网页托管服务,适合个人及小型项目。
  • 简易使用:用户可以通过简单的步骤创建和更新网页,几乎无需编程基础。
  • 与 Git 集成:利用 Git 的版本控制功能,用户可以方便地管理网页内容和更新。

如何创建 GitHub Pages?

创建 GitHub Pages 的过程相对简单,以下是具体步骤:

步骤一:创建 GitHub 账号

  • 访问 GitHub官网
  • 点击“Sign up”进行注册,按照提示完成创建账号的步骤。

步骤二:创建新的存储库

  1. 登录后,点击右上角的“+”号,选择“New repository”。
  2. 填写存储库名称(例如,mywebsite),选择公开或私有,最后点击“Create repository”。

步骤三:启用 GitHub Pages

  1. 进入创建的存储库页面,点击“Settings”。
  2. 向下滚动到 “GitHub Pages” 部分。
  3. 在“Source”下拉菜单中选择“main branch”或者“gh-pages branch”,然后保存。

步骤四:上传网页内容

  • 使用 Git 或 GitHub Desktop 将本地网页文件上传到 GitHub 存储库。
  • 你可以上传 index.htmlstyle.css 等文件。确保至少有一个 index.html 文件作为主页。

步骤五:访问网页

  • 你的网页地址通常为 https://username.github.io/repositoryname,替换 usernamerepositoryname 为你的 GitHub 用户名和存储库名。

如何定制 GitHub Pages?

GitHub Pages 支持自定义主题和布局,用户可以根据需求进行设计。

主题选择

  • GitHub 提供了多种内置主题,可以在 GitHub Pages 设置中选择。
  • 用户也可以使用 Jekyll、Hugo 等静态网站生成器创建自定义主题。

使用 Markdown 编写内容

  • Markdown 是一种轻量级的标记语言,适合用于撰写网页内容。
  • 你可以使用 .md 后缀的文件,GitHub Pages 会自动将其转换为 HTML 格式。

GitHub Pages 的最佳实践

  • 保持更新:定期更新网页内容,保持信息的及时性。
  • 使用友好的 URL:合理规划 URL 结构,便于用户访问和搜索引擎索引。
  • 优化性能:压缩图片和代码,提高网页加载速度。
  • SEO优化:在网页中加入相关的 meta tags 和描述,以提高搜索引擎排名。

常见问题解答

1. GitHub Pages 免费吗?

是的,GitHub Pages 是一项免费的网页托管服务,适合个人和开源项目。

2. 可以用 GitHub Pages 创建动态网页吗?

不可以,GitHub Pages 只支持静态网页。对于动态网页,你可以考虑使用其他云服务平台。

3. GitHub Pages 适合什么样的项目?

GitHub Pages 适合个人博客、项目展示、文档以及其他静态内容展示类的网站。

4. 如何管理 GitHub Pages 的版本?

通过 Git,你可以对网页进行版本管理,使用命令如 git commitgit push 来更新和维护网页内容。

5. 如何提高 GitHub Pages 的安全性?

  • 使用 HTTPS 协议访问你的网页。
  • 定期审查和更新存储库权限,确保安全。

结论

使用 GitHub 生成网页是一项非常便利的技能,无论是个人爱好还是职业需求,掌握这项技术将大大提高你的在线存在感。通过本文的步骤和建议,你可以顺利创建出自己满意的网页,开始你的 GitHub Pages 之旅。

正文完